public class Main {
    public static double[] toPrimitive(Double[] doubles) {
        double[] dArray = new double[doubles.length];
        int i = 0;

        for (double d : doubles) {
            dArray[i++] = d;
        }

        return dArray;
    }

    public static float[] toPrimitive(Float[] floats) {
        float[] fArray = new float[floats.length];
        int i = 0;

        for (float f : floats) {
            fArray[i++] = f;
        }

        return fArray;
    }

    public static int[] toPrimitive(Integer[] integers) {
        int[] ints = new int[integers.length];
        int i = 0;

        for (int n : integers) {
            ints[i++] = n;
        }

        return ints;
    }

    public static long[] toPrimitive(Long[] longs) {
        long[] lArray = new long[longs.length];
        int i = 0;

        for (long l : longs) {
            lArray[i++] = l;
        }

        return lArray;
    }

    public static short[] toPrimitive(Short[] shorts) {
        short[] sArray = new short[shorts.length];
        int i = 0;

        for (short s : shorts) {
            sArray[i++] = s;
        }

        return sArray;
    }
}
